Lai Programming

Teaching Python Programming for Beginners

Watch on Youtube

PhD Journey

My name is Tuan Dung Lai. I came to Australia from Vietnam as an international student. After completing my Bachelor's in Data Science at Swinburne University, I began my PhD in Artificial Intelligence at Deakin University at the age of 21. My thesis has been submitted and is now under examination.

During my PhD, I took on various independent contracts, primarily integrating AI and data analytics into existing systems. Additionally, I ran online teaching programs and educational channels in Vietnamese, serving hundreds of thousands of students.

Lai Programming teaching at University in Australia

University Tutor / Guest Lecturer

Since 2017, I have been casually teaching programming and mathematics at Swinburne, Deakin, and Monash universities in Australia.

With years of experience teaching more than 10 core units across 3 universities, I have a deep understanding of the curriculum and am familiar with the challenges faced by students who are learning programming for the first time.

List of Units:
  • COS10009 Introduction to Programming
  • COS10011 Creating Web Applications
  • COS10026 Computing Technology Inquiry Project
  • SIT102 Introduction to Programming
  • MTH10013 Linear Algebra
  • MTH10012 Calculus and Applications
  • COS20007 Object-Oriented Programming
  • MTH20011 Multivariate Calculus
  • COS30018 Intelligent Systems
  • COS60010 Technology Inquiry Project
  • B6011 Master of Professional Accounting
Lai Programming at Applied AI Institute

Research Engineer

Since 2018, I have worked as a research engineer at the A²I² - Applied Artificial Intelligence Institute in Melbourne, Australia, and later became a PhD candidate under their supervision.